The H screw on a carburetor is used for adjusting the high-speed fuel-air mixture of the engine. This screw is responsible for controlling the amount of fuel and air that enters the engine when it is running at a high speed.
It is important to set this screw correctly in order to ensure optimal engine performance and prevent damage to the engine. The idle mixture is adjusted using a different screw, typically labeled as the L screw. The throttle position of the carburetor is also important to consider when adjusting the engine speed. A carburetor is a device that mixes air and fuel in the proper ratio for combustion in an internal combustion engine. It is used in older gasoline-powered vehicles and small engines such as lawnmowers, chainsaws, and motorcycles. The carburetor works by regulating the flow of air and fuel into the engine. It consists of a series of tubes, valves, and chambers that control the amount of fuel and air that enter the engine. Carburetors have been largely replaced by fuel injection systems, which are more efficient and reliable, but they still have some applications in small engines and vintage vehicles. Carburetors require regular maintenance and tuning to ensure proper engine performance and fuel efficiency.

sediment transported on top of a glacier is being transported , whereas sediment being transported within the glacier is being transported
Supraglacially - Sediment is transported on top of the glacier. Subglacially - Sediment is transported at the base of the glacier.
How do glaciers move sediments?Deformed glacier beds can also move a lot of sediment, especially in marginal areas. By regelation into subglacial materials and by freeze-on from rising supercooled waters, rapid sediment entrainment that results in thick debris-rich basal zones is possible.Similar to a river, water running down the glacier's base carries and deposits detritus. The movement of a meltwater stream beneath the ice creates an esker, which is a sinuous ridge comprised of sediment.Through the process of erosion, sediment is transferred from one location to another. The removal and transportation of rock or soil is erosion. Sediment can be transported by erosion through water, ice, or wind. a rotor has a weight of 100 lb with a centroidal radius of gyration of 9 in. determine the moment of inertia about the center of gravity for the rotor.
To determine the moment of inertia about the center of gravity for the rotor, we can use the formula:
I = Mk²
Where I is the moment of inertia, M is the mass of the object, and k is the radius of gyration.
In this case, the rotor has a weight of 100 lb, which we can convert to mass using the formula:
M = W/g
Where W is the weight and g is the acceleration due to gravity (32.2 ft/s²). Therefore:
M = 100 lb / (32.2 ft/s²) = 3.11 slugs
The centroidal radius of gyration is given as 9 in, which we can convert to feet by dividing by 12:
k = 9 in / 12 = 0.75 ft
Now we can plug in the values to get:
I = Mk² = (3.11 slugs) x (0.75 ft)² = 1.65 slug-ft²
Therefore, the moment of inertia about the center of gravity for the rotor is 1.65 slug-ft².

A cyclist is turning the pedals of his bicycle at a speed of 60RPM while exerting a torque of 1 lb-ft. The input sprocket has 40 teeth. What is the number of teeth on the output sprocket, if the driven wheel is rotating at 240 RPM?
Answer:
10
Explanation:
The speed of the chain is the same for both sprockets.
vᵢ = vₒ
ωᵢ rᵢ = ωₒ rₒ
The sprockets have the same pitch, so the radius is proportional to the number of teeth. So we can say:
ωᵢ nᵢ = ωₒ nₒ
Plugging in values:
(60 rpm) (40) = (240 rpm) nₒ
nₒ = 10
The output sprocket has 10 teeth. This makes sense, if the output sprocket is 4 times smaller, it will turn 4 times faster than the input sprocket.
